(12-08-2016, 04:03 PM)igranderojo Wrote: Kill this thread title, first we have to get through the next three stages of the 4T: regeneracy, crisis climax and resolution.  Boomers are not 100% into Elderhood until 2020.  GenXers are not 100% into Midlife until about 2020.  Millennials are not 100% into Young Adults until 2020.  That alignment is stressed by Strauss and Howe as the time when Generations influence events and events, influence Generations.  Each generation has their own role and responsibility in the 4T stages.  Pay attention to the next four years of the Regeneracy: old institutions die and new institutions grow.  Fossil fuels die and renewables grow, old job titles disappear and new job titles grow, means testing Social Security to tax high income retirees and new basic income for Millennials with low incomes.

I agree that a reckoning is coming, but what form it will take is still arguable.  We have two strains of Boomers pulling in different directions, and Millennials sitting on their hands.  Our local paper had a commentary by a Millennial activist who asserted that the Millennials won't support anything that doesn't benefit them directly and in the manner they want to be benefitted. True or not, that's a pretty arrogant demand.  If true, it kills any chance that a common front can be assembled to confront the coming onslaught. 
...

Your paper's observation of the attitude of Millennials is consistent with my anecdotal observations.  I recently overhead a 19-year-old talking about how he was the only one of four late-teens in his college dorm that had any interest in voting, and even then only if a candidate is promoting something that directly benefits him, such as free tuition (his example, not mine).

If this attitude is as widespread as I think it is, well, I'm not sure how to end this sentence ... but it won't be a happy ending ...
